- 1 Open the back cover using the notch located at the bottom of the phone. Take out battery if already installed.
- 2 Open the metallic lock, slide the SIM card into the card holder with fold face down and cut corner, close the metallic lock.
- 3 Place the battery by positioning first the bottom of it, as shown on the battery.
- 4 Place the back cover, clicking in first the upper part then the lower part.

USB Mode
This menu allows you to select a mode to connect the phone to a
PC with a USB cable available as an accessory.
At Plugging-in
If you select this option, when connecting a USB cable, the phone
asks you to select the mode you want.
Modem
This mode is a communication mode between the phone and a PC.
It allows you to exchange data (visit cards, contacts) between the
phone and a PC.
After connection of the USB cable between the phone and the PC,
you must use the MPAS software (My Pictures And Sounds
available on www.planetsagem.com) or the Wellphone software
(available on
www.wellphone.com).
PictBridge
This mode allows you to connect the phone to a printer (printing
photos) without using a PC.
